问题说明
小伙伴们在部署项目的过程中,经常会遇到一个问题,那就是项目部署好了,而且首页也是可以打开的,但是一登录,或者是一点击按钮跳转其他页面的时候,就404报错了:
那这种情况会是什么原因呢?
首先可以确定的是,你的项目部署其实是没有问题的,毕竟首页是可以访问的,那问题出在哪呢?你可以这样尝试一下,你看看给你的访问路径加上项目名或者去掉项目名会是什么提示,看看有没有什么现象。一般来说,你会发现其实项目是可以访问的,只是没有按照我们的想法去走而已。
此时,你需要设置一下项目的工程访问路径:
Eclipse方式解决
其实将项目名去掉,只保留"/":
将默认的项目名去掉:
修改好后,记得按一下CTRL+S,保存一下设置。到目前为止,重启项目,发现可以访问了。
IDEA方式解决
其实原理都一样,只需要设置一下工程访问路径就可以了,那么在哪里设置呢?
- 打开Tomcat的设置
2. 修改Application context
其实跟IDEA差不多,都是相类似的。